Dear Sir, My Father NS Rajagopal Is 84 Years Old

Dear Sir, My father NS Rajagopal is 84 years old and suffer from diabetes, PTCA stenting on 2014 and was diagnosed UC in 2015. He underwent EMR resection of malignant colonic adenoma in 2017 and was treated with budenoside for 3 months following the resection. Currently he is on Mesacol OD 1.2 gm however his kidney functions test show high creatinine at 2.98 and BUN 40; Na 140, K: 4.72 and Chloride 108. The nephrologist currently suspects onset of CKD and therefore has advised to see whether an alternative to mesacol can be advised in view of compromised kidney function . Our consultant gastroenterologist advises continuation of Mesacol 1.2g twice a day. My father recently had K levels rising to 6.98 and following treatment this was checked to be 4.78. He has been advised oral K bind daily basis. Please provide your advise.
